Cristiano Ronaldo Love Child: Soccer Star Fathers Secret Son

Cristiano Ronaldo Admits To Fathering Love Child

Cristiano Ronaldo is out of the World Cup, but the soccer star is not done making news.

Specifically, Ronaldo has admitted to making a baby. The former FIFA World Player of the Year linked to a note on Twitter acknowledging that he has "recently become [the] father to a baby boy." According to a Portuguese newspaper, the child was conceived in San Diego and sources have speculated that he was born on June 17, four days before Ronaldo scored his only goal of the tournament in a 7-0 thrashing of North Korea.

The 25-year-old, who also works as a scantily clad model, says "no further information will be provided on this subject." More than 63,000 fans "liked" the announcement on Facebook. Scroll down for the full note:

It is with great joy and emotion that I inform I have recently become father to a baby boy. As agreed with the baby's mother, who prefers to have her identity kept confidential, my son will be under my exclusive guardianship. No further information will be provided on this subject and I request everyone to fully respect my right to privacy (and that of the child) at least on issues as personal as these are.
